The first impression
Amour de Patchouli by Parfums et Senteurs du Pays Basque is a Oriental Spicy fragrance for women and men. Amour de Patchouli was launched in 2008. The nose behind this fragrance is Christian Louis.

The perfumer behind it
Christian Louis
Christian Louis is a perfumer whose extensive work for Parfums et Senteurs du Pays Basque includes a wide variety of scents, from the floral Amour Mandarine to the woody Amour De Patchouli. His catalog features both classic and contemporary compositions, such as Abolition and At The Time Of Cherries. Louis's creations often reflect a deep connection to natural ingredients and artisanal craftsmanship.
